1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Currency made from paper instead of metal coins, first introduced by the Song Dynasty to support a growing economy and facilitate trade.
Back
Paper Money
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
An early form of vaccination where a small amount of a disease (like smallpox) is introduced to a person to build immunity, a practice that began in medieval China.
Back
Inoculation
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A luxurious fabric made from the cocoons of silkworms, highly valued in international trade and a major export along the Silk Road.
Back
Silk
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A philosophy and spiritual tradition emphasizing harmony with nature, simplicity, and balance, which significantly influenced Chinese art, politics, and daily life.
Back
Daoism
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A philosophy based on the teachings of Confucius, emphasizing moral values, family loyalty, and respect for elders.
Back
Confucianism
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A fine, white ceramic material that became a major export during the Tang and Song dynasties.
Back
Porcelain
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
A navigation tool that uses Earth’s magnetic field, first widely used by Chinese sailors.
Back
Compass
